10 Different Types of Success by Sally Hodges – Prezi Presentation

Sally Hodges presents a modern roadmap to achievement that moves beyond simple financial metrics. Her framework outlines 10 different types of success, helping individuals define progress on their own terms.

This Prezi inspired model organizes victory into professional, personal, and creative dimensions. Understanding each type allows you to design a life with balanced, measurable outcomes.

Success Type Core Focus Key Indicator Outcome
Career Advancement Role, influence, and visibility Promotions and expanded responsibilities Increased impact and industry recognition
Financial Security Income, savings, and stability Net worth growth and emergency reserves Freedom from constant money stress
Creative Expression Art, writing, design, or craft Completed projects and audience reach Authentic voice and tangible artifacts
Relationship Depth Family, friends, and community Trust, shared experiences, and support Emotional resilience and belonging
Health Vitality Physical and mental wellbeing Energy levels, medical markers, mood Longevity and daily functionality
Skill Mastery Technical and soft skill growth Certifications, performance reviews Competence and confidence in action
Community Impact Service and social contribution Volunteering, initiatives led, reach Legacy and improved environment
Learning Development Formal and informal education Courses completed, insights applied Broadened perspective and adaptability
Work Life Integration Balance between roles and values Time allocation and satisfaction Reduced burnout and sustainable pace
Personal Freedom Autonomy and choice architecture Control over schedule and location Flexibility to pursue meaningful priorities

Career Advancement Pathways

Sally Hodges emphasizes Career Advancement as a visible marker of professional dedication. This type of success focuses on upward mobility, expanded influence, and strategic positioning within an organization.

Professionals often track promotions, leadership roles, and key projects as signals of progress. Aligning daily tasks with long term goals accelerates movement along this path and increases overall satisfaction.

Financial Security Foundations

Financial Security represents a critical type of success that supports every other goal. It involves building savings, reducing debt, and establishing reliable income streams.

With careful budgeting and smart investments, individuals gain resilience against unexpected challenges. This stability creates space for experimentation and reduces anxiety in daily decision making.

Creative Expression Metrics

Creative Expression measures success through art, writing, design, and innovation. Instead of external validation, this type focuses on the act of making and sharing authentic work.

Tracking completed projects, exhibitions, and audience engagement provides concrete evidence of growth. Consistent practice turns sporadic inspiration into a sustainable creative habit.

Relationship Depth Outcomes

Relationship Depth highlights the importance of human connection in defining 10 different types of success. Strong bonds with family, friends, and colleagues offer emotional support and perspective.

Investing time in meaningful conversations and shared experiences builds trust. Measuring frequency of quality interactions helps maintain and strengthen these essential ties.
